Behavior problems and adaptive functioning in children with mild and severe closed head injury

R F Asarnow1, P Satz, R Light

  • 1University of California-Los Angeles School of Medicine, Department of Psychiatry 90024.

Summary

Children with mild or severe closed head injuries show increased behavior problems. Severe injuries also impair adaptive functioning, while mild injuries do not, suggesting distinct long-term impacts of pediatric brain trauma.
